What Are Deep Rim Bicycle Wheels?

Deep rim bicycle wheels are characterized by their taller sidewalls compared to traditional wheels. Typically, the rim depth can range from 30mm to over 80mm. The primary design aim of these wheels is to enhance aerodynamics, allowing cyclists to maintain higher speeds with less effort. Additionally, deep rims offer a striking visual appeal that many riders find attractive.

Advantages of Deep Rim Wheels

Aerodynamic Efficiency

One of the most significant advantages of deep rim wheels is their aerodynamic properties. The reduced drag from these wheels allows for better performance on flat and rolling terrains. When traveling at higher speeds, the advantages of reduced drag become particularly noticeable, allowing cyclists to push their limits without exhausting themselves.

Stiffness

Deep rim wheels are generally stiffer, translating to better power transfer from the rider’s legs to the road. This stiffness helps to maximize energy efficiency during climbs and sprints, making them a favorite among competitive cyclists who demand peak performance from their gear.

Improved Handling At Speed

Deep rim wheels can enhance stability when riding at high speeds. Their profile can help smooth out the airflow, which contributes to better handling and control on descents. Riders often report feeling more secure and confident when navigating technical turns and treacherous descents with deep rim wheels.

Potential Drawbacks

Weight

One concern with deep rim wheels is their weight. Generally, deeper rims are heavier than shallower models. For climbers, the extra weight might be a disadvantage in steep terrains. However, many manufacturers are working to reduce the weight of deep rim wheels by using advanced materials and technologies.

Crosswinds

Another drawback of deep rim wheels is their susceptibility to crosswinds. The larger surface area of the rim can catch wind gusts, making it more challenging to maintain a straight line during blustery conditions. Riders should be prepared for slight handling shifts, especially in windy situations. However, with practice, many cyclists become adept at managing these conditions.

Choosing the Right Deep Rim Wheel

When selecting a deep rim wheel, there are several factors to consider:

  • Riding Style: Consider how and where you ride most often. If you primarily ride in flat areas, the aerodynamic benefits of deep rims will significantly enhance your performance. Conversely, if you frequently tackle hills, you may want to consider a less deep option to mitigate weight considerations.
  • Materials: The material used in the wheel can affect performance and weight. Carbon fiber wheels are popular for their lightweight properties but can be costly. Aluminum wheels may be more economical while providing considerable strength and durability.
  • Depth: The rim depth plays an essential role in aerodynamics and handling. A 50mm rim can provide a balance of speed and stability, while a deeper 80mm rim could excel in flat conditions but become unwieldy in windy situations.
  • Brake Type: Ensure that the wheels are compatible with your bike’s braking system—whether that’s rim or disc brakes.
